Sharon Hoffman

Sharon Kay Hoffman, age 89, of Luverne, Minnesota, passed away peacefully on March 10, 2026. 

Sharon was born on January 2, 1937, in Avoca, Minnesota, to Carl and Julia Hagen. She grew up in the Avoca area and graduated from Slayton High School in 1955.

Blue Mounds State Park offers April events and programs

Do you hear that? Spring is in the air with the sounds of migrating birds. 

Join the naturalist for Blue Mounds Birding for up to a one-mile walk around the picnic area as we practice our birding skills from 9 to 10 a.m. Saturday, April 11, 18 and 25.

Easter Bunny visits Hardwick

The Easter Bunny made an appearance in the Hardwick community Saturday morning when roughly 60 children and their families enjoyed an Easter egg hunt along with prize drawings, Easter cookies and juice boxes.
